初学者:Java空指针异常案例 原创 约定不等于承诺〃 2024-09-27 14:21 0阅读 0赞 空指针异常(NullPointerException)是Java编程中常见的运行时错误。当程序试图访问一个null对象的属性或方法时,就会抛出这个异常。 以下是一些初级学习者可能遇到的Java空指针异常案例: 1. 访问null对象的属性: ```java String str = null; // null对象 System.out.println(str.length()); // 异常:NullPointerException ``` 2. 调用null对象的方法: ```java Object obj = null; obj.toString(); // 异常:NullPointerException ``` 3. 在集合操作中,如果遍历到的元素是null,也会抛出异常: ```java List<String> list = new ArrayList<>(); for (String str : list) { System.out.println(str.length()); // 异常:NullPointerException } ``` 通过这些案例,初学者可以更直观地理解并避免Java中的空指针异常。 文章版权声明:注明蒲公英云原创文章,转载或复制请以超链接形式并注明出处。
还没有评论,来说两句吧...